作 者:王继双 吴迪 王海燕[1] 孙磊[1] WANG Jishuang;WU Di;WANG Haiyan;SUN Lei(National Institutes for Food and Drug Control,Beijing 100050,China)
出 处:《香料香精化妆品》2023年第2期29-35,共7页Flavour Fragrance Cosmetics
摘 要:建立微波消解-电感耦合等离子体质谱法(ICP-MS)同时测定儿童牙膏中的15种无机元素含量。微波消解法处理样品,用ICP-MS法对样品进行测定,对前处理方法和仪器参数条件进行优化,通过在线添加内标和碰撞反应池技术对干扰进行校正,并将方法用于17批市售儿童牙膏中15种无机元素含量的测定。结果表明在一定浓度范围内,所测元素的线性关系良好,相关系数r≥0.9974,检出限低,精密度为1.4%~3.0%(n=6),低、中、高3个浓度水平的加标回收率范围为86.4%~118.1%。该方法操作简便、灵敏度高、可靠性强,适用于儿童牙膏中多种无机元素的检测。A method for the simultaneous determination of 15 inorganic elements in children’s toothpaste by microwave digestion-inductively coupled plasma mass spectrometry(ICP-MS)was established.The samples were treated by microwave digestion,and then determined by ICP-MS.The pretreatment method and the instrument parameters were optimized,the interference was corrected by on-line addition of internal standard and collision reaction pool technology,and the method was applied to the determination of 15 inorganic elements in 17 batches of commercially available children’s toothpaste.Results showed that in a certain concentration range,the linear relationship of the tested elements was good with the correlation coefficient r≥0.9974,the detection limit was low,the precision was 1.4%~3.0%(n=6)and the recovery rate of standard addition was in the range of 86.4%~118.1%.The method has the advantages of simple operation,high sensitivity and high reliability,and is suitable for the determination of various inorganic elements in children’s toothpaste.
关 键 词:儿童牙膏 微波消解 电感耦合等离子体质谱法(ICP-MS) 无机元素
